 Catholic Charities Seeking Sponsors for Annual Golf Tournament

 

Catholic Charities, Diocese of Norwich is looking for sponsors to support their

18th Annual Catholic Charities’ Golf Tournament on July 8th, 2024

at Great Neck Country Club in Waterford

 

What a great way to highlight your business while helping those in need in your community!

 

All proceeds of the tournament will go to support the Catholic Charities’ Case Management/Basic Needs Program, which provides compassionate human services to individuals and families, no matter their faith, race, ethnicity, age gender, identity or circumstances.

 

In just over the past year, Catholic Charities has helped over 12,000 people in New London, Tolland, Windham and Middlesex Counties.
